Output 323dec632d52eb94f743b7e573ba34b3c72a4e80af430e9a375a5ca306165695:1

value
64448
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5b37bb202ed251a16425f1b2dd014ac2b78a7f16ecd889e1a01400398d7e4ed0
address
bc1ptvmmkgpw6fg6zep97xed6q22c2mc5lckanvgncdqzsqrnrt7fmgq5wgus9
transaction
323dec632d52eb94f743b7e573ba34b3c72a4e80af430e9a375a5ca306165695
spent
true